The authors consider that puncture decompression of the intervertebral disc with using the endoscopic technique and laser evaporation is a method allowing to rapidly and effectively help patients with the root syndrome. All the manipulations are made with local anesthesia. The patients started walking on the second day after operation.

The paper presents the results of plastic operations on 54 trochanterian bedsores in 48 patients with complicated spinal injury. Early positive results were obtained in 100% of cases when various modifications of a skin-subcutaneous flap was applied in 16 patients with 17 bedsores. There were relapses in 4 patients following a year. A full-layer skin-subcutaneous-fasciomuscular flap was employed in 33 patients with 37 bedsores. A poor result, namely flap non-acceptance, was seen in one case. Late relapses were absent. It is most expedient to use full-layer flaps in the treatment of bedsores in the tronchaterian area in terms of its anatomic features.

Experimental studies have revealed that a pulse surgical laser based on alumo-yttrium garnet with neodymium ensures bloodless diskectomy and evaporation of a pulposus nucleus in the volume sufficient for decompression of the intervertebral disk. Biomechanical studies of spinal resistance following puncture endoscopic laser decompression of the intervertebral disk (PELDID) and microsurgical laser diskectomy (MLD) have demonstrated that these surgical interventions fail to disturb the stability of the spinal portion operated on. A total of 75 patients with radicular syndrome were operated on with the proposed procedures: 32 with PELDID and 43 with MLD. The subsequent studies have shown that 69 (92%) patients returned to previous work at week 7 and 5 (6.7%) at week 9 of postoperation. The major manifestation of radicular syndrome--leg pain--was eliminated in 100% after MLD and in 96.9% after PELDID.

A classification of tendinous and ligamentous implants has been proposed on the basis of their baseline and final strength, taking into account the matrix properties of a material. The experiments on the knee joints and Achilles tendons of laboratory animals have revealed the matrix properties of carbon-containing fiber. Biological reconstruction of tendon ligaments occurs in parallel to the degradation of biodestructive carbon-carbonic fiber (BCF) which is absent in the Vitlana (polymer carbon fiber) implants. The expediency of extra- and intraarticular implantation of the Vitlana and extraarticular one of BCF has been evidenced. The use of the Vitlana implants is found justifiable to replace Achilles tendon defects. Due to the occurrence of complications, it is not advisable to use BCF for intraarticular management of and plastic operations for Achilles tendon defects.

A group of "Intost" materials based on carbon were developed by the I. M. Sechenov Moscow Medical Academy jointly with the Research Institute of Graphite. After experimental studies the materials were authorized for use in clinical practice for implantation. A concept of the design of endoprostheses of the joints from "Intost" was developed, on the basis of which unipolar combined endoprostheses of the hip joint (127 cases), metatarsophalangeal articulation (27 cases), humeral and metacarpophalangeal articulations (two cases each), and condyles of the tibia (5 cases) were made and applied in clinical practice. A detailed analysis is given of ten years of experience gained with the use of the combined unipolar endoprosthesis of the hip joint manufactured from "Intost-1" and "Intost-3". Long-term beneficial results were obtained in 95% of patients. Endoprosthesis is recommended for the treatment of fractures and false joints of the neck of the femur in elderly and senile patients.
